FIELD : medicine; pharmaceuticals.SUBSTANCE : group of inventions relates to pharmacy, in particular to microspheres for controlled release of protein and methods for production thereof. Microsphere contains a biodegradable polymer selected from a group consisting of polylactide; polyglycolide; poly(d, 1-lactide-co-glycolide); polycaprolactone; polyorthoester; copolymer of polyether and polyether; and polylactide and polyethylene glycol copolymer; and a protein mixture selected from a group consisting of : protein-polyethylene glycol conjugate and hydrophobic anion of organic acid; protein and hydrophobic anion of organic acid; combinations thereof, wherein the organic acid includes pamoic acid, dioctyl sulphosuccinic acid, furoic acid or mixtures thereof; and where the microsphere is formed by a method comprising : adding an organic acid to a protein-polyethylene glycol or protein conjugate in a water-immiscible solvent in an organic phase to form a water-immiscible solution, wherein addition takes place without presence of water. Also disclosed is a method of producing a salt of a protein-polyethylene glycol conjugate with high hydrophobicity and a method of producing a microsphere which provides controlled release of an active agent which contains a salt of a protein-polyethylene glycol conjugate. This method involves preparing an aqueous protein solution. Aqueous protein solution contains protein and a buffer solution providing a certain pH. Method also involves reacting polyethylene glycol with protein to form a protein-polyethylene glycol conjugate. Method also includes protonation of amino group in protein-polyethylene glycol conjugate due to hydrophobic organic acid in organic phase. As a result of said protonation, a salt of a protein-polyethylene glycol conjugate is formed, which contains a hydrophobic anion, which increases hydrophobicity of the salt of the protein-polyethylene glycol conjugate.EFFECT : group of inventions provides preparing drug preparations with a constant profile of protein release.40 cl, 11 dwg, 2 tbl, 14 ex |
